                  Welcome! Sounds like you are doing fantastic so far. Guess what? For the first time ever you are doing Atkins--instead of doing Jeanniekins!

                  The best way not to go over on cheese these first few days is to weigh and measure it out into individual servings, not to exceed 3 to 4 ounces a day. When you get to the end of the measured out portions, no more until tomorrow.

                  Induction is the easy part; highly structured with strict, rigid rules as to what you eat, but you are allowed plenty of tasty, high fat foods, with no limit on calories. You eat until satisfied. Enjoy induction and you will be well on your way to a full lifetime of health and fitness.

                  Smile! Decaf with heavy cream is not that bad!
